How much does it cost to rent an apartment in St. Paul?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 55124 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,210 | $1,135 | $6,498 |
| 55124 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,511 | $1,135 | $5,951 |
| 55124 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,995 | $2,995 | $2,995 |

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 55124?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 55124 range from $437 to $6,459,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,135 to $5,951.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,995 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$649.
